Discover The Benefits of Collagen For Joints

Collagen is a remarkable protein that plays a crucial role in maintaining the structural integrity of the body’s tissues and organs. It is the most abundant protein in the human body, accounting for about 30% of its total protein content. The word "collagen" is derived from the Greek word "kolla," meaning glue. Indeed, as a fibrous, connective tissue protein, collagen provides strength, elasticity, and benefits for joints, the skin, bones, tendons, ligaments, cartilage, blood vessels, and even the cornea.

Ancient cultures, including the Greeks and Egyptians, recognized the healing properties of collagen-rich substances like bone broth. However, it was only in the 20th century that scientists began to unravel collagen's complex structure and functions. Indeed, biochemically, collagen is a fibrous protein characterized by its unique triple-helix structure, formed by three polypeptide chains known as alpha chains. These alpha chains are rich in amino acids, particularly glycine, proline, and hydroxyproline. In addition, collagen contains a high percentage of other amino acids like alanine and arginine

 

Understanding The Different Types of Collagen & Their Effects on Joints

There are various types of collagen in the body, each with its unique structure and functions. The major types include:

Type I – Type 1 collagen is found in skin, tendons, bones, and organs, Type I collagen provides tensile strength and is crucial for maintaining the integrity of these structures.

Type II – Mainly present in cartilage, Type II collagen is essential for joint health and flexibility.

Type III – Often found alongside Type I collagen, Type III provides support to the skin, blood vessels, and internal organs.

Type IV – Primarily found in basement membranes, Type IV collagen is crucial for maintaining the structural integrity of tissues and organs.

Unsurprisingly, combining different collagen types can offer a broader spectrum of benefits.

 

Key Health Benefits of Collagen for Joints & Overall Health

Collagen supplements are popular for the numerous health benefits they offer, including the joints. Below is a list highlighting some of the most important health benefits associated with collagen supplementation:

  • Joint Health – Supports joint flexibility and mobility. Collagen helps alleviate joint pain and discomfort.
  • Tendon, Ligament, and Cartilage Health – Supports the structure and function of tendons, ligaments, and cartilage.
  • Bone Health – Helps build and maintain strong and dense bones.
  • Skin Health – Promotes skin elasticity and hydration. Collagen helps reduce the appearance of wrinkles and fine lines.
  • Hair and Nails – Supports healthy hair and nail growth.
  • Gut Health – Helps maintain a healthy gut lining. Collagen helps soothe digestive issues.
  • Muscle Mass – Supports the growth and maintenance of lean muscle mass.
  • Wound Healing – Accelerates tissue repair and wound healing.
  • Collagen Production Support – Provides the body with amino acids necessary for collagen synthesis.
  • Heart Health - Helps maintain the structure, health, and function of blood vessels.
  • Weight Management – Prolongs satiety, aiding weight management.

 

Who Should Consider Taking A Collagen Supplement?

Collagen supplementation can benefit individuals seeking to support their skin health, as collagen is a crucial protein contributing to skin elasticity and hydration. 

Additionally, those with joint discomfort may find relief through collagen supplementation, as it plays a crucial role in maintaining the integrity of cartilage. Athletes and fitness enthusiasts might also benefit, as collagen supports the health of tendons and ligaments, aiding overall joint flexibility and mobility. 

Furthermore, individuals looking to promote hair and nail growth may find collagen supplementation beneficial, as it contributes to the structure of these tissues. Overall, incorporating collagen into your routine can be advantageous for those aiming to maintain a youthful appearance, support joint function, and enhance overall connective tissue health. 

 

Considerations When Shopping For Collagen Supplements

Collagen supplements are available in many forms, including collagen peptides or powder. Powder supplements can easily be mixed into liquids like water, juice, or smoothies without altering taste. Alternatively, collagen is offered as capsules or tablets for those who prefer a pre-measured dose. Concentrated liquid collagen supplements are yet another option and can be consumed directly or mixed with beverages. 

Collagen chews or gummies provide an alternative to pills or capsules for those with difficulty swallowing. Collagen is also frequently incorporated into protein bars, powders, and other sports nutrition blends. The typical serving size for collagen supplements is around 10 grams, but it can vary among brands and products.

 

Cautions & Considerations When Taking Collagen Supplements

Some individuals may experience mild gastrointestinal symptoms such as bloating, constipation, or a feeling of fullness when starting to supplement with collagen. Allergic reactions are rare but can occur, especially in individuals with hypersensitivities to specific sources of collagen, such as those from marine or bovine origins. 

Individuals with pre-existing medical conditions, such as kidney problems, should consult their healthcare provider before using collagen supplements, as excessive protein intake may strain the kidneys.
